Coronation Street Uncovered: Live, presented by Stephen Mulhern, is ITV2’s official behind the scenes show. The programme is scheduled to transmit at 10.00pm on the night of the tram crash episode and will bring the programme’s audience closer to the street by providing unprecedented and exclusive access to the wonderful world of Weatherfield on this historic occasion.
The show is looking for Corrie super fans, to be part of a LIVE interactive studio audience, in Manchester on Monday 6th December 2010. So, if you want to apply to be part of the action, email for an application form now at corrielive@itv.com
Closing date for applications – 25th November 2010. (Applicants must be 18 or over due to the nature and content of the programme)
